I have been using Art Arredondo of Arredondo Motorsports ever since I bought my car. VERY honest, VERY knowledgable and VERY reasonably priced. He used to work at Callas Rennsport (where he was working when he first worked on my car) which is another great shop that I'm sure people will recommend.

Arredondo Motorsports is located in Torrance at 1914 W. Del Amo Blvd. His number is 310-787-7001.

Callas Rennsport is in Torrance at 19080 Hawthorne Blvd. Their number is 310-370-7038.

Either place will give you an EXTREMELY thorough PPI, outlining each and every area of concern. If you call Art, make sure to tell him Mike sent you.
